Freeipa password reset. domain. Source code: Community Portal on GitH...

Freeipa password reset. domain. Source code: Community Portal on GitHub Use Cases # Self-service user . CentOS Linux release 7. Post by Jeremy Utley Hello all! We've got 2 replicated instances of FreeIPA 4. --foreman-initial-admin-password, changing settings in interactive mode or by setting up an answers file. ldif文件、启动dirsrv服务、使用ldappasswd命令修改FreeIPA管理员密码及验证过程。 IdM domain admin wants to set user's password with script non-interactively. So a new user should always set his password when he logs in for the first time which May 5, 2022 · When inheriting environments, documentation might not be complete and you'll have to reset administrative passwords. New we've got users trying to use it, but I'm unable to login with the admin credentials, or login to the web gui using my Windows A self-service password reset portal for FreeIPA that allows FreeIPA users to change and reset their passwords without accessing the FreeIPA instance directly. 0 from the EPEL repository running on fully-updated CentOS 7 instances. Having finally got freeipa installed (tl;dr you need a VM or dedicated host - lxc or docker is a world of pain) and fixed " passwd: Authentication information cannot be recovered " (remove 'use_authtok' from /etc/pam. When it asks 'Enter LDAP Password:' type in directory manager's password you've just changed. EXAMPLES: Add a new system account, set random password: ipa sysaccount-add my-app --random Allow the system account to change user passwords without triggering a reset: ipa sysaccount-mod my-app --privileged=True The system account still needs to be permitted to modify user passwords through a role that includes a corresponding permission ('System: Change User password'), through the Dec 17, 2019 · I have set up a FreeIPA server. Lightweight MFA tools: Hanko, LLDAP, FreeIPA, privacyIDEA, and Rauthy are simpler to configure and better Password rotation is possible but you need to be aware that freeipa implemented a password expiration anytime a password is reset. A user group can include: FreeIPA users Other user groups External users, i. Instead of distributing authorized_keys and known_hosts files, SSH keys are uploaded to their corresponding user and host entries in FreeIPA. I FreeIPA - Identity, Policy, Audit # Identity # Manage Linux users and client hosts in your realm from one central location with CLI, Web UI or RPC access. Same beahviour after a password change by admin. I am looking for some information as well as recommendations on what SSPR tools (preferably open source) that you all use and administer on a regular basis? Oct 5, 2012 · After you reset directory manager's password go back and reset FreeIPA's admin password. Feedback is expected to be sent Feb 23, 2026 · When starting your free and open source multi-factor authentication (MFA) implementation, consider: Enterprise-grade MFA solutions: Keycloak, Authelia, Authentik, Zitadel, and Kanidm provide full identity and access management (IAM) with support for multiple authentication protocols. 9. While this a great security practice, it doesn’t make life easy when you are using a PAM to manage passwords. This is done on purpose so that administrator can reset a password for a user but would not be able to take advantage of that knowledge since user would has to change the password on the first login. Policy # Define Kerberos authentication and authorization policies for your identities. Unfortunately, the person who originally set these up evidently did not document the Directory Manager password in our docs IPA client framework uses the encryption key to decrypt the secret and presents it to the escrow officer. Sep 17, 2021 · However, since support used the 'reset password' utility in FreeIPA, the change by support 'counts' as a password change. ) and the ipa- (dash) commands are generally Community_Portal Overview # There are several use cases where the owners of a FreeIPA server might want to allow anonymous users to interact with the FreeIPA server, such as for self-service user registration. User supplies a new vault password, which derives a new symmetric encryption key on the client side. Troubleshooting # This document should help FreeIPA users who are trying to troubleshoot why their setup is not working as expected. Already have an account? Assignees No one assigned Labels None yet Projects None yet Milestone No milestone Development No branches or pull requests 2 participants Self-service password reset app for FreeIPA. Aug 14, 2021 · Hi Trying to use email for password reset. Unfortunately, LDAP authorizes users to login to 3-rd party applications even when user's password is expired (including first random password, that is already expired and was not yet changed). If it’s successful you’ll receive a Oct 20, 2017 · That meant when the user changed their password in the legacy system, the new password would need to make its way to the FreeIPA server and be set for that user. Users can reset their own passwords with token that is sent to the user's mobile phones Apr 6, 2020 · If you forgot the admin password for FreeIPA and want to reset it, then please go through this article. FreeIPA uses the 'krbPasswordExpiration' field of an user object to store the information when the password expire. Also, on a related side note, what is the best way to secure an internet facing web-service. Parameters can be set by running foreman-installer with arguments, e. d/common-password) my next issue that users cannot change their own passwords: LDAP password information update failed: Insufficient access Insufficient 'write' privilege to the Hi guys, I'm trying to populate FreeIPA (4. If you do not have the directory manager password, but you do have root access to the FreeIPA server, there is a non-trivial process to reset the LDAP directory manager password and then Oct 23, 2015 · You can reset the password for admin but you are doing it wrong -- you are attempting to use wrong LDAP object, the one which has no password associated and is merely a display. using the email provider to password rese Nov 23, 2019 · 本文详细介绍在RedHat7上重置FreeIPA管理员密码的步骤,包括停止directoryserver服务、生成新的HASH密码、编辑dse. Dec 5, 2022 · Hi, i was searching for a method to reset the password of a freeipa user if it's expired, via API or in other ways but it needs to be non interactive. Next enter your critia for the directory modification: dn: uid=admin,cn=users,cn=accounts,dc=example,dc=com changetype: modify delete: krbLoginFailedCount To process the modification enter Control-D. Can't login to freeIPA after asked to change pwd I've been using freeIPA along with Authelia on a unRaid server for a good while. Use the ipa passwd command to (re)set a user’s password: Jun 26, 2023 · If you are completely locked out of all administrator accounts, your next best bet is to use the LDAP directory manager password to unlock the admin account. I tried manually on fedora 39, and if freeipa-fas is installed then the reset_password. Changing Passwords as the IPA Administrator # If you reset a password using “admin” credentials (that is, as part of the admins group), the IPA password policy is ignored, but the expiration date is set to “now”. 4 days ago · Configure oVirt FreeIPA LDAP authentication on Rocky Linux 10. Self_Service_Password_Reset # Self Service Password Reset # Overview # One of the most highly requested features of FreeIPA is self-service password reset. After following the steps and advises described in this article, users should be able to either fix the configuration themselves or provide the right information for developers/support to investigate and advise or to fix the issue. When the user updates the password, it automatically uses the new password policies, including a new expiration date. We're going thru an audit right now, and I have to provide some proof of certain things related to IPA to our auditors. Password of newly added IdM user expires immediately. 0 introduced password reset functionality for expired password upon login in Web UI. It changed the password but the expiry date automatically adjusted to the value from global_policy `ipa pwpolicy-show`. To set an initial password when creating a user via the ipa user-add command you must supply the --password flag (the command will prompt for the password). Although this priority is required when the policy is first created in the UI, it cannot be reset in the UI. Back up data and save it aside; then when something goes wrong take the saved data and copy it back. Includes commands, verification, and troubleshooting. It is fairly a straight forward process, if you remember "Directory Manager" password. We already have FreeIPA deployed internally for identity management. The ipa command executes data management commands (user, group, etc. Jul 16, 2024 · If you ever forget FreeIPA Admin password, you can always reset it as root user. use forgot password prompts for an account set new password check account status / attempt to login Anything else? No A self-service password reset portal for FreeIPA that allows FreeIPA users to change and reset their passwords without accessing the FreeIPA instance directly. I am looking for some information as well as recommendations on what SSPR tools (preferably open source) that you all use and administer on a regular basis? Self-service password reset app for FreeIPA. You can use these to manage various aspects of your own account, and to search for other IPA users and groups. 2009 (Core) Nov 18, 2016 · Min lifetime (hours): 0 History size: 0 Character classes: 0 Min length: 8 Max failures: 6 Failure reset interval: 60 Lockout duration: 600 But if I kinit with the user, it will ask me to reset the password anyway. User Management Examples # This guide provides various examples for performing common tasks related to user management using IPA’s API. Nov 23, 2019 · 本文详细介绍在RedHat7上重置FreeIPA管理员密码的步骤,包括停止directoryserver服务、生成新的HASH密码、编辑dse. Enable Single Sign On authentication for all your systems, services and applications. The user gets channel 0: open failed: administratively prohibited: open failed How to set IdM user's password that does not expire? No password expiration is set for password policy. User Stories # [0] As an IPA user, I want to be notified by email and through the WebUI when my password is near its expiry date so that I change my password before it expires. Oct 21, 2024 · Problem: The client wanted to allow admins to reset user passwords without forcing the next login change. How can we manage this situation? Thank you Vitaly Isaev Software engineer Information security department Fintech JSC, Moscow, Russia How does one reset the password of a sysaccount? See title. Not sure what to look at here. May 5, 2022 · When inheriting environments, documentation might not be complete and you'll have to reset administrative passwords. Contribute to larrabee/freeipa-password-reset development by creating an account on GitHub. I am facing an issue which is password is expired when a user is first created. Password reset form is automatically provided when logging in using expired password and forms-based authentication. Users with forgotten password are expected to contact helpdesk or FreeIPA administrator to reset the password manually, after proving user’s identity to them (see New Passwords Expired for more information). Ticket link. The clearest differentiator is the command which executes these. Today I needed to add another user, and so I entered the url to login to the freeIPA dashboard. Vault Password Reset (with escrowed encryption key) # User forgets their vault password. May 29, 2018 · I have a FreeIPA used mostly for LDAP-based authentication in many local web services. This means that the user is forced to change their password immediately, and the password policy is then enforced. Jun 16, 2025 · If you ever forget FreeIPA Admin password, you can always reset it as root user. 1. Below commands prompts for password twice for verification: ipa user-add --password ipa user-mod --password ipa passwd # Oct 5, 2012 · After you reset directory manager's password go back and reset FreeIPA's admin password. 2. GitHub is where people build software. The lower the number, the higher priority. What could be simpler? However when multi-instance deployment, different versions or configurations are Dec 19, 2016 · The default value is zero (0) (disable password history). New we've got users trying to use it, but I'm unable to login with the admin credentials, or login to the web gui using my Windows Aug 10, 2021 · We will consider below Group operations: Creation of user groups Removal of user groups In FreeIPA, a user group is a set of users with common password policies, privileges, and other characteristics. hostgroup # Groups of hosts. (密码历史记录大小,是否可以使用原始密码) 6、Priority,Sets the priority which determines which policy is in effect. This password is a one-use password and is removed when a keytab is retrieved. Thus, if the user changes the password within an hour, they get blocked by password policy. com New password: Re-enter new password: Enter LDAP Password: Result: No such object (32) Additional info: No such Entry exists. Password of IdM user expires immediately after reset by admin. Apr 3, 2019 · So don’t sit around waiting for it to process anything. This seems to related to the second requirement of the wizard, but I can't make it work Greatly appreciate if you could provide Aug 14, 2021 · Hi Trying to use email for password reset. In this example, I'll talk about resetting the password for 'cn=Directory Manager' in a FreeIPA setup. Thanks for the instructions however really having an issue trying to set FreeIPA password: sudo ldappasswd -ZZ -D 'cn=Directory Manager' -W -S uid=admin,cn=users,cn=accounts,dc=ipa-quincy,dc=domain,dc=com -H ldap://ipa-quincy. This allows the host to enroll into the IPA realm and obtain a keytab. Expiring Password Notifications # DESIGN STAGE Overview # A method to warn users via email that their IPA account password is about to expire. Does this community have any feelings on the security of PWM, a password reset tool for LDAP and freeIPA. misc # netgroup # passwd # Used to set or reset a user’s password. . Outcome: Users whose passwords are expiring receive an email Aug 7, 2021 · Without the package, we don't see the problem. Aug 14, 2021 · larrabee / freeipa-password-reset Public Notifications You must be signed in to change notification settings Fork 33 Star 96 Click 'Actions' then 'Reset Password' and change the password Log out of the web UI Open a console Run kinit (user), where (user) is the name of the user account whose password you just changed Enter the new password Run ipa user-mod (user) --password, again substituting the user name for (user), and change the password again Jul 16, 2024 · If you ever forget FreeIPA Admin password, you can always reset it as root user. Although this behaviour is desirable in many situations, I can't afford it, I've got to import tens of thousands users, and I can't force them to change their password. html page is a blank page. How can I bypass this Hello, How do I reset the admin password in FreeIPA 4. The issue we now have is that once a users password has expired they can't change it. The expert tried to […] Click 'Actions' then 'Reset Password' and change the password Log out of the web UI Open a console Run kinit (user), where (user) is the name of the user account whose password you just changed Enter the new password Run ipa user-mod (user) --password, again substituting the user name for (user), and change the password again Hello, How do I reset the admin password in FreeIPA 4. Jan 3, 2015 · 这样的话,用户在下次登录时就必须修改密码。 类似地,任何有密码修改权限的用户,可以修改密码并且没有密码策略会被应用,但是其他用户在下一次登录时必须 reset 密码。 3,使用LDAP工具,以LDAP Directory Manager的身份修改密码,会覆盖所有的FreeIPA密码策略。 CommandDocumentation # Command-line Documentation Guidelnes # IPA provides a set of command-line utilities that perform actions as varied as installing the product, managing replicas and administering the IPA data. Users can reset their own passwords with token that is sent to the user's mobile phones Sep 17, 2021 · However, since support used the 'reset password' utility in FreeIPA, the change by support 'counts' as a password change. I Jan 4, 2021 · Adding user to "ldap-passwd-reset" to the "admins" FreeIPA group helps to solve the issue, but I don't want to leave it permanently over there. If the password failed it will let you know. Jul 5, 2023 · We would like to use the password update as well as the password reset feature. Seemed to have installed fine as per the instructions but when I try to do a reset . ldif文件、启动dirsrv服务、使用ldappasswd命令修改FreeIPA管理员密码及验证过程。 Mar 19, 2020 · Hi Looks like the code not counting with "krbmaxpwdlife=0" (never expire) and then setting "krbPasswordExpiration" to curent date (now+0) which makes password expired. While there is no truly secure way to implement self-service password reset, for many users, a sufficiently secure scheme can be devised. This proposal outlines an extension to the self-service web portal that allows for self-service Self-service password reset app for FreeIPA. More than 150 million people use GitHub to discover, fork, and contribute to over 420 million projects. Unit 10: SSH user and host key management # Prerequisites: Unit 3: User management and Kerberos authentication In this module you will explore how to use FreeIPA as a backend provider for SSH keys. Depending on the permissions that have been specified by IPA server administrators, you can also perform more extensive operations, such as modifying other user’s account Backup_and_Restore # What is Backup and Restore? # In many cases there is a lot of confusion about what backup and restore procedures are destined to solve. Change_Directory_Manager_Password # cn=Directory Manager password is used by FreeIPA installation tools when bootstrapping the PKI installation and for the admin user in the PKI. Jun 25, 2024 · Step-by-step guide to reset FreeIPA admin Password as root user on Linux. This proposal outlines a web application that can interact with the FreeIPA server on behalf of an anonymous user. Using FreeIPA as a backend store for SSH user keys Dear Freeipa users and developers, We need to alter the default behavior of the IdM server in the situation when user exceeds the limit of incorrect password login attempts. I need to change the password of a sysaccount (for LDAP binding). I know that there is the command: kinit [usern Users can reset their own passwords with token that is sent to the user's mobile phones Feb 26, 2020 · Password of a user was expired and it was reset after the expiration in freeipa web. By default, when a user’s password is reset, whether by the admin user, or by another user with admin privileges, the password is immediately expired. User Management Examples Adding a user Finding a user Showing user information Modifying a user Deleting a user Adding a certificate for a user Removing a certificate from a user Disabling a user Enabling a user Adding a user # Create a user for John Smith Platform OS A password can be set on the host to be used by the ipa-join command. By default the user is getting locked in this case, but we need to disable him fully. FreeIPA 3. User requests to reset their vault password from CLI. Please see FreeIPA source cod FreeIPA - Identity, Policy, Audit # Identity # Manage Linux users and client hosts in your realm from one central location with CLI, Web UI or RPC access. 4. I was pulled into other projects, and in my infinite wisdom forgot to put the admin password in our password store. it says cannot send email. On the surface it sounds simple. The expert tried to […] We already have FreeIPA deployed internally for identity management. Process: The expert confirmed that FreeIPA didn’t respect the set attribute with –setattr=krbPasswordExpiration from the command line. We would like to show you a description here but the site won’t allow us. This guide will help you to reset a FreeIPA admin password on Linux using the root shell or a user account with sudo privileges. Nov 24, 2017 · History size: 3 Character classes: 0 Min length: 8 Max failures: 6 Failure reset interval: 60 Lockout duration: 600 If an administrator resets a password, it expires the previous password and forces the user to update the password. using the email provider to password rese FreeIPA-change-password-service This is a minimalistic project aiming to expose only password changing capabilities of FreeIPA to users. g. Any tips? Users can reset their own passwords with token that is sent to the user's mobile phones UserGuide # Introduction # IPA provides both command-line and browser-based interfaces to the IPA server. Note that to reset FreeIPA admin password, yo Nov 27, 2023 · Hello I have set gracelimit=0 to stop users with expired password still being able to authenticate via LDAPS. 0 running on CentOS7? Some details: Some months ago I stood up FreeIPA as a POC in our lab. e users that exist outside of FreeIPA domain Supported group types are: Users can reset their own passwords with token that is sent to the user's mobile phones Feb 11, 2024 · Password reset resets password and does not set expiration status Actual behavior Password reset set new password in FreeIPA but also sets expiration How to Reproduce? use LDAP/Kerberos user federation with a FreeIPA instance. Covers AAA LDAP extension setup, group role mapping, Kerberos SSO, and troubleshooting. User initiated password change is not impacted. 3) using API, but after user creation (and password has been set) user must change password at first logon. idcpz xceww vrd djq mvrtaw ylsxa bwz dirwc cvdfe tzlael
Freeipa password reset. domain.  Source code: Community Portal on GitH...Freeipa password reset. domain.  Source code: Community Portal on GitH...